- Will leak detection damage my property?
- No. We use non-invasive technology like thermal imaging, acoustic sensors, and ground-penetrating radar. No drilling, cutting, or demolition required in most cases.
- Does insurance cover leak detection?
- Many policies cover detection costs when water damage is present. We provide detailed reports for your insurance claim documentation.
- How quickly can you respond?
- Same-day response is often available for urgent situations. Regular appointments are typically scheduled within 24–48 hours.
- What if you don't find a leak?
- You receive a comprehensive report confirming no active leaks were detected. This documentation is valuable for insurance, property sales, or peace of mind.
- How does acoustic correlation work?
- Two sensors are placed on the same pipe. When water escapes under pressure, it creates sound. The correlator measures the time difference of the sound reaching each sensor and calculates the exact leak position.
- How accurate is acoustic correlation?
- Typically within 30cm on pipe runs up to 1km. Accuracy depends on pipe material, water pressure, soil conditions, and background noise.
- Can acoustic correlation find leaks in plastic pipes?
- Yes. Plastic pipes conduct sound differently than metal, but our correlators are calibrated for all pipe materials — copper, PVC, PEX, ductile iron, and more.
- Do you need access to the pipe at two points?
- Yes — we need two access points on the same pipe run. Typical access points: water meters, fire department connections, mechanical room valves, or exposed pipe sections.
- What's the difference between acoustic correlation and listening?
- Correlation uses two sensors and calculates the leak position mathematically. Listening uses a single ground microphone to hear the leak sound — we use listening to confirm correlator results.
- How deep can acoustic detection reach?
- Acoustic correlation works on pipes buried up to 15m deep, depending on soil conditions and water pressure. Typical residential service lines at 1-2m depth are easily detected.
- Can acoustic detect non-pressurized leaks?
- No — acoustic detection requires pressure to create the escaping-water sound. For low-pressure or gravity systems, we use tracer gas.
